    An ammeter reads upto 1 A. Its internal resistance is \[0.81\,\,\Omega \]. To increase the range to 10 A, the value of the required shunt is [AIEEE 2003]

    A) \[0.03\,\,\Omega \]

    B) \[0.3\,\,\Omega \]

    C) \[0.9\,\,\Omega \]

    D) \[0.09\,\,\Omega \]

    Correct Answer: D

    Solution :

    [d] To increase the range of ammeter we have to connect a small resistance in parallel (shunt), let its value be R.
    Apply KCL at junction to divide the current:
    Voltage across R
    = Voltage across ammeter
                \[\Rightarrow 9R=0.81\times 1\]
    \[\Rightarrow R=\frac{0.81}{9}=0.09\,\,\Omega \]
